What is Covered in a Day Care First Aid Course?
A Day care Emergency treatment Course covers a wide range of subjects and abilities needed to ensure the security and health of children. The course commonly includes both academic expertise and practical hands-on training. Right here are a few of the vital areas covered:
Basic emergency treatment principles
- Recognizing common injuries and diseases in children Assessing the seriousness of an injury or illness Proper injury treatment and wrapping techniques Managing burns, cuts, contusions, and fractures Dealing with allergic reactions and anaphylaxis Understanding usual youth ailments like asthma, seizures, and fevers
CPR and AED training
- Performing c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) on infants, youngsters, and adults Proper method for rescue breathing Using an automated exterior defibrillator (AED) Recognizing signs of heart attack and responding promptly
Emergency action procedures
- Developing emergency action plans details to childcare settings Evacuation treatments in instance of fire or various other emergencies Communication procedures with moms and dads, emergency solutions, and medical professionals Managing psychological distress in children during emergencies
Preventive measures
- Identifying potential dangers in child care settings Creating a secure setting via proper guidance and threat assessment Implementing security methods for exterior play areas, transportation, and food handling Administering medication securely according to lawful requirements
